Here is an exciting opportunity to join a mega project in Kitimat, British Columbia as a Night Shift Welding Construction Coordinator! In this role you will support the self-perform site welding execution program by providing technical support to craft and supervision. The role of the Construction Coordinator is to act as the focal point for technical interfaces within the project team; ensuring that construction requirements are made known and promptly supported by other functions; and to coordinate with other groups in the technical services and quality organizations to ensure that construction delivers the requirements to support other project team members.

Key Job Duties:
• Investigates and engages field engineering to resolve engineering and technical-related problems for both direct and subcontract labor.
• Provides technical interpretation of design documents in support of construction managers, superintendents and contractors, and provides specific expertise for problem-solving activities.
• Coordinates the work of field engineers, drafters, technicians, and other personnel who provide assistance on specific assignments.
• Coordinates the preparation and revision of technical work procedures consistent with project design and construction requirements.
• Validates material take-offs and equipment forecasts prepared by WFP, as well as initiates and prepares requisitions for the procurement of services, necessary to support the project schedule.
• Coordinates completion of construction activities in assigned systems and assists construction and turnover with preparing punch lists to ensure the readiness of systems for release to turnover.

Key Requirements:
• Interprovincial Red Seal Journeyman “A” or “B” Pressure Welder Certificate of Competency or Qualification is an asset
• Interprovincial Red Seal Journeyman Pipefitter an asset
• Possess CWB Level 2 Welding Inspector (CSA 178.2) or equivalent
• Relevant industry certifications such as API 510/570/571/577/580, ABSA Welding Examiner
• Functional knowledge of ASME BPVC VIII, IX, ASME B31.1, ASME B31.3, CSA W178.2
• Working knowledge of the SMAW, GTAW, GMAW, FCAW, and Orbital welding processes
• Practical knowledge of no back purge (No Back Gas) GMAW-s welding using the RMD and/or STT GMAW process
